Truck-mounted extraction equipment on every Forks rig pulls high volumes of standing water fast, so drying starts the same day instead of the next. Every extraction job includes moisture mapping so we know exactly which materials are still holding water once the visible flooding is gone.
Once water is out, we bring in commercial air movers and LGR dehumidifiers, positioned using psychrometric readings rather than guesswork, with daily drying logs so you can see the numbers improving, not just take our word for it.

Blackwater losses in Forks get handled under strict Category 3 protocol: containment, PPE, antimicrobial application, and documented disposal of contaminated materials.

If it's safe, shut off the water source, move electronics and valuables away from the affected area, and avoid the space if standing water is near outlets.

Drying time varies with material and how quickly extraction started, but 3 to 5 days is typical for most Forks jobs.
Quick extraction and drying in Forks significantly lowers mold risk, since spores need sustained moisture over roughly a day or two to establish.
